Does anyone here have a hardware / firmware version of Sega's Twister in which they can disable the digital knocker?

My Starship Troopers for example has it in the setting menu to disable the knocker entirely but leave volume intact.

Twister when you reach the awards blares out a ultra high pitch siren yelp and causes my autistic son to have fits. He has no problem playing with the music and normal audio but when the knocker goes off it sets him into a panic.

I'm trying to find out if any ROM version has that ability as my version can't turn it off in the diag settings.

Thoughts?

Anyone modify code or ROMs to add a feature like this? Wish it was a physical coil knocker would just disconnect it.
